INSTALLING THE TUB
The installation of the tub/whirlpool tub must meet all applicable regulations and codes. Access must be provided for
future service or removal of the pump, control boxes and wiring, without removing the tub or damaging the building
structure or nish. An access panel at least 14" high by 16" wide must be located directly in front of the pump, control
boxes or wiring. The optional Hydro Systems skirt with removable panel will satisfy this requirement. Minimum
clearance in front of any panel should be 30"
IMPORTANT - Never move or lift the tub by the pipes or other plumbing system components.
Move or lift the tub by the deck or from under the bottom only.
1. READ ALL THE INSTRUCTIONS before you begin the installation.
2. INSPECT THE TUB before you begin the installation. Inspect the following:
Is it the correct model? The corect size? The correct color?
If options or upgrades were ordered, are they complete and correct?
If the tub was ordered with components in non-standard locations, check to make sure they all are in their correct
locations.
Check all components to make sure no damage occurred during shipping.
For Tubs with Tile Flange inspect for positive draft to bathing well
DO NOT INSTALL THE TUB if any of the above is not correct.
